AUBURN – Irene Duplissis is the featured artist at Auburn Savings during January and February.

Duplissis, who was born in Washington, D.C., and educated in Lewiston, began her art studies under the tutelage of local French nuns. She has been painting professionally for many years and has taught art locally.

She describes her style of transparent watercolor as “rustic realism” and focuses on subjects that depict the character and capture the universal appeal of the New England landscape.

Duplissis, who has a studio gallery in Auburn, has won many best of show and first place awards in art shows throughout Maine and New Hampshire, and her work can be found in various galleries and private collections throughout the United States and abroad.

Some of her original watercolors will be on display in the lobby of both locations of Auburn Savings, 256 Court St., and 325 Sabattus St., Lewiston. The public is welcome.
